In MedTech, innovation rarely waits. Product teams iterate fast, engineering moves aggressively, and commercial teams prepare launches months in advance. Yet one function consistently struggles to keep pace: Regulatory Affairs. This disconnect has quietly become one of the most expensive bottlenecks in the industry.

For decades, regulatory teams have been forced to manage growing global submission complexity using fragmented tools, spreadsheets, shared drives, and outdated RIMS platforms designed for a pre-AI era. While other departments embraced automation and intelligence, regulatory work remained manual, reactive, and overloaded. The result has been slower approvals, delayed market access, and lost revenue opportunities.
